Mechanical epithelial removal followed by corneal collagen crosslinking in progressive keratoconus: Short-term complications

Nurullah Cagil; Ozge Sarac; Hasan Basri Çakmak; Gamze Dereli Can; Erol Can

Purpose To compare the complications occurring within the first 3 months of corneal collagen crosslinking (CXL) performed with mechanical or transepithelial phototherapeutic keratectomy (PTK) epithelial removal in keratoconus patients. Setting Yildirim Beyazit University Ataturk Training and Research Hospital, Ankara, Turkey. Design Nonrandomized retrospective clinical study. Methods Eyes of consecutive progressive keratoconus patients who had PTK or mechanical epithelial removal followed by CXL were included. All patients were examined regularly until epithelial healing. Detailed ophthalmologic examinations were performed preoperatively and 1 and 3 months postoperatively. Results The study comprised 499 eyes (302 patients) that had transepithelial PTK (Group 1, 153 eyes) or mechanical epithelial removal (Group 2, 256 eyes) followed by CXL. Delayed epithelial healing occurred in 15.0% of eyes in Group 1 and 3.5% of eyes in Group 2 (P = .001). Epithelial hypertrophy occurred in 24.8% of eyes and 3.5% of eyes, respectively (P = .001). Salzmann‐like epithelial nodules (2.6%), epithelial herpetic keratitis (1.9%), anterior uveitis (1.9%), and elevated intraocular pressure (1.9%) occurred in Group 1 only and infective keratitis (0.8%) in Group 2 only. Marked stromal edema and peripheral sterile infiltrates occurred at similar rates in both groups (P = .567 and P = .479, respectively). Grade 1+ corneal haze was significantly high in Group 2. Grade 2+ and 3+ haze was significantly high in Group 1 (P = .001). Conclusions Ocular surface healing disorders were the most common early complications of CXL. Short‐term complications were higher with the transepithelial PTK epithelial removal technique than with mechanical epithelial removal. Corneal Biomechanical Properties in Rheumatoid Arthritis.

Mehmet Erol Can; Sukran Erten; Gamze Dereli Can; Hasan Basri Çakmak; Ozge Sarac; Nurullah Cagil

Purpose: To investigate the variations in biomechanical properties of the cornea in rheumatoid arthritis (RA) patients. Methods: A total of 53 RA patients, and 25 healthy individuals (control group) were enrolled. Rheumatoid arthritis patients were classified as in active phase (group 1; n=24) or in remission phase (group 2; n=29). Corneal biomechanical parameters including corneal hysteresis (CH), corneal resistance factor (CRF), corneal compensated intraocular pressure (IOPcc), and Goldmann-correlated IOP (IOPg) were measured with the Reichert Ocular Response Analyzer. Topographical measurements, including central corneal thickness (CCT), anterior chamber depth, iridocorneal angle, and corneal volume were measured using a Sirius corneal topographer. Results: The mean CH was 9.43±1.17 mm Hg in group 1, 9.42±1.84 mm Hg in group 2, and 10.47±1.68 mm Hg in the control group (P=0.03). The mean IOPcc was 17.85±3.2 mm Hg in group 1, 17.95±3.49 mm Hg in group 2, and 15.36±3.11 mm Hg in the control group (P=0.008). The CH showed a significant positive correlation with CRF (P=0.000, r=0.809) and CCT (P=0.000, r=0.461), and a significant negative correlation with IOPcc (P=0.000, r=−0.469). Conclusions: Decrease in the mean CH measurements indicates that ultrastructural changes in the cornea may occur in the active phase, and these changes persist in the remission period. In addition, IOPcc is significantly affected by the corneal biomechanical properties. In RA patients, it is important to control the corneal parameters and IOP measurements against the irreversible changes on the optic nerve.

The effect of antihypertensive therapy on dry eye disease

Emine Kalkan Akcay; Murat Akçay; Gamze Dereli Can; Nabi Aslan; Betul Seher Uysal; Basak Bostanci Ceran; Pinar Koseahya; Nurullah Cagil

Abstract Context: There is a generalization that “antihypertensive (antiHT) therapy causes Dry Eye Syndrome”, which has been claimed for years however most of the publications are epidemiological studies. We performed a clinical study to investigate the effects of antiHT agents on tear function. Objective: The aim of this article is to evaluate the effects of different classes of antiHT medications on tear osmolarity, ocular surface problems and dry eye symptoms. Materials and methods: Prospective, non-randomized a clinical study. A total of 71 patients who would be initiated antiHT medication due to elevated systemic blood pressure were included in the study. Thirty of these patients were given antiHT drugs containing diuretic (diuretic +), and 41 of them were given diuretic-free drugs (diuretic −). While the number of the patients medicated in the group that received Angiotensin Converting Enzyme inhibitors (ACE inh)/Angiotensin receptor blockers (ARB) (ACE/ARB +) was 29, the number of those medicated in the ACE/ARB-free group (ACE/ARB −) was 42. Ocular surface disease index scores, tear osmolarity, Schirmer I test, tear film break-up time (TBUT), fluorescein (FL) and rose bengal corneal staining patterns of the patients were analyzed. The patients were examined through the repetition of all the tests in the 1st and the 3rd month. Results: The participants (n = 71) comprised 38 males and 33 females with a mean age of 51.8 ± 10.4. When the first (0–1st month) and the third month (0–3rd months) control measurements between diuretics (+) and diuretics (−) groups before and after antiHT therapies were compared, a statistically significant difference was not found in any of the tests applied. When the 0–1st month measurements of ACE/ARB (+) and ACE/ARB (−) groups were compared, it was observed that staining with FL in ACE/ARB (+) group decreased in a statistically significant manner (p = 0.035) and there was a significant increase in TBUT values (p = 0.022). Discussion and conclusion: The use of antiHT drugs containing diuretic had no adverse effect on the tear function tests, but using drugs that contain ACE/ARB could have a positive impact.

Choroidal Thickness in Childhood Obesity

Ayşe Derya Buluş; Mehmet Erol Can; Ata Baytaroglu; Gamze Dereli Can; Hasan Basri Çakmak; Nesibe Andiran

BACKGROUND AND OBJECTIVE To evaluate the effects of obesity on choroidal thickness (CT) in childhood. PATIENTS AND METHODS Forty-four patients with obesity (study group) and 42 healthy children (control group) were enrolled in the study. Subjects underwent a complete ocular examination. The mean CT was measured by enhanced depth imaging optical coherence tomography (EDI-OCT). Body mass index (BMI) was calculated. RESULTS Mean BMI value was 31.8 ± 1.9 in the study group and 19.8 ± 4.4 in the control group. The mean subfoveal CT value 385.77 µm ± 6.09 µm in the study group and 348.43 µm ± 73.21 µm in the control group. There was a significant difference between the study and control groups with regard to subfoveal CT (P = .017). Subfoveal CT and BMI were positively correlated (r = 0.288; P = .004). CONCLUSIONS CT increases in childhood obesity. Findings revealed that adiposity causes a significant increase in CT, and it may be related to ocular complications. A Novel Technique for Conjunctivoplasty in a Rabbit Model: Platelet-Rich Fibrin Membrane Grafting

Mehmet Erol Can; Hasan Basri Çakmak; Gamze Dereli Can; Hatice Ünverdi; Yasin Toklu; Sema Hücemenoğlu

Purpose. To investigate the effect of platelet-rich fibrin (PRF) membrane on wound healing. Methods. Twenty-four right eyes of 24 New Zealand rabbits equally divided into 2 groups for the study design. After the creation of 5 × 5 mm conjunctival damage, it was secured with PRF membrane, which was generated from the rabbits whole blood samples in PRF membrane group, whereas damage was left unsutured in the control group. Three animals were sacrificed in each group on the 1st, 3rd, 7th, and 28th postoperative days. Immunohistochemical (IHC) stainings and biomicroscopic evaluation were performed and compared between groups. Results. PRF membrane generated significant expressions of vascular endothelial growth factor (VEGF), transforming growth factor-beta (TGF-β), and platelet-derived growth factor (PDGF) in the early postoperative period. However, the IHC evaluation allowed showing the excessive staining at day 28, in control group. Biomicroscopic evaluation revealed complete epithelialization in PRF membrane group, but none of the cases showed complete healing in the control group. Conclusions. This experimental study showed us the beneficial effects of the PRF membrane on conjunctival healing. Besides its chemical effects, it provides mechanical support as a scaffold for the migrating cells that are important for ocular surface regeneration. These overall results encourage us to apply autologous PRF membrane as a growth factor-enriched endogenous scaffold for ocular surface reconstruction.

Successful Treatment of Corneal and Conjunctival Intraepithelial Neoplasia with Topical Interferon Alfa-2b: Case Report

Emine Kalkan Akcay; Necati Duru; Gamze Dereli Can; Aydan Kilicarslan; Muhammed Bülent Akinci; Nurullah Çağil

46 orneal and conjunctival intraepithelial neoplasia (CCIN) is a premalignant lesion of the corneal epithelium and limbus and the most common tumor of the ocular surface.1 Generally it occurs in the interpalpebral fissure, usually at the region of the limbus, although it may be found elsewhere.2 The etiology of this disease is most likely multifactorial, involving such factors as age, ultraviolet light exposure, human papillomavirus, and human immunodeficiency virus. Management of these lesions includes wide local excision followed by supplemental cryotherapy, and topical chemotherapy with antineoplastic drugs. CCIN has been known to have a high recurrence rate after excision alone.
